Understanding Bitcoin’s Legal Framework in Vietnam
The legal framework surrounding Bitcoin and cryptocurrencies in Vietnam has been complex and, at times, unclear. The State Bank of Vietnam (SBV) issued a directive in 2014 that prohibited the use of BTC as a means of payment. However, it did not outlaw the possession or trading of Bitcoin, thus creating a gray area that many investors navigate.
The following points summarize the current legal status of Bitcoin in Vietnam:

- Cryptocurrencies are considered digital assets.
- Bitcoin is not recognized as legal tender.
- Regulations limit the use of cryptocurrencies in transactions to protect consumers.
- Trading on cryptocurrency exchanges is allowed but exists without formal regulatory oversight.

Regulatory Developments
In 2022, Vietnam’s Ministry of Finance proposed a legal framework for managing cryptocurrencies. This initiative aims to regulate the trading and issuance of digital assets, which could lead to a clearer Bitcoin legal status Vietnam.
Challenges Faced by Investors
Despite the growth potential, investors in Vietnam face several challenges:
- Lack of clear regulations can lead to legal risks.
- Scams and unreliable exchanges deter potential users.
- Tax regulations on crypto transactions remain vague.
